Hobart (airport) vs Vanavara Climate & Distance Between

Russia flag
  • The distance between Hobart (airport), Australia and Vanavara, Russia is approximately 12,184 km or 7,572 mi.
  • To reach Hobart (airport) in this distance one would set out from Vanavara bearing 146.5° or SSE and follow the great circles arc to approach Hobart (airport) bearing 158.1° or SSE .
  • Hobart (airport) has a marine west coast climate (Cfb) whereas Vanavara has a boreal subarctic climate with no dry season (Dfc).
  • Hobart (airport) is in or near the cool temperate moist forest biome whereas Vanavara is in or near the boreal dry scrub biome.
  • The mean temperature is 18.7 °C (33.7°F) warmer.
  • Average monthly temperatures vary by 37.9 °C (68.2°F) less in Hobart (airport). The continentality subtype is barely hyperoceanic as opposed to hypercontinental.
  • Total annual precipitation averages 95.1 mm (3.7 in) more which is equivalent to 95.1 l/m² (2.33 US gal/ft²) or 951,000 l/ha (101,668 US gal/ac) more. About 1 2/9 as much.
  • The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 16.8° higher in Hobart (airport) than in Vanavara.
